The Evolution of Space-Themed Digital Entertainment
The history of space-themed gaming dates back to early classics like Asteroids and Space Invaders, which captured the imagination of millions. Today, sophisticated simulators and massively multiplayer experiences like Elite Dangerous and Star Citizen leverage real astrophysical data, pushing the boundaries of realism and user engagement.
Recent industry reports indicate that the global market for space and science fiction gaming is projected to reach over $5 billion by 2025, driven by advancements in virtual reality (VR), augmented reality (AR), and cloud computing. These technologies allow players to explore distant planets or operate spacecraft in highly realistic environments, bridging the gap between entertainment and scientific literacy.
From Entertainment to Scientific Collaboration
Innovators in space agencies and private aerospace firms are increasingly integrating gaming platforms into their strategic frameworks. For example, NASA has employed game-based simulators to train astronauts and public engagement programs. These initiatives aim to inspire the next generation of scientists and engineers, fostering a collaborative atmosphere grounded in shared simulated experiences.
This shift underscores a broader trend: serious gaming as a tool for professional development and scientific validation. By integrating gaming elements with real astrophysical data, organizations like SpaceX and ESA are enhancing simulation fidelity and operational readiness.
